[gotcha] Recommending St. John's Wort as a natural remedy for mild depression when the user is already on an SSRI/SNRI
Never recommend St. John's Wort without explicitly asking about current antidepressant use; treat it as a potent serotonergic drug, not a benign herb.
Journey Context:
Agents often compartmentalize natural remedies and prescription drugs. St. John's Wort is a potent serotonin reuptake inhibitor. Combining it with an SSRI causes serotonin syndrome, a potentially fatal hypermetabolic state. The trap is the natural equals safe bias, ignoring pharmacokinetic realities.
